Correctional RN Medical Team Administrator
Southern Health Partners Inc, a leading provider of healthcare services to correctional facilities across the US, is seeking a dedicated Correctional RN Medical Team Administrator to lead clinical operations within a correctional healthcare setting. In this highly impactful role, you will combine hands‑on nursing care with clinical leadership, ensuring the delivery of safe, high‑quality medical, dental, and psychiatric services to an underserved population while maintaining compliance with all applicable regulations. Working within the Healthcare & Medical Services department, you will oversee the daily function of the onsite medical unit, coordinate care with facility leadership, and support a multidisciplinary team committed to improving health outcomes and enhancing overall facility safety.
You will conduct comprehensive nursing assessments, manage chronic and acute conditions, administer medications and treatments, respond to urgent and emergent situations, and ensure accurate, timely documentation in the electronic health record. As the Medical Team Administrator, you will supervise and support nursing staff, assist with hiring, orientation, and scheduling, and provide ongoing coaching to promote clinical excellence, teamwork, and compassionate, patient‑centered care. You will implement and monitor policies and procedures that align with Southern Health Partners’ standards and state and federal correctional healthcare requirements, including infection control, medication management, detox and withdrawal protocols, and psychiatric care coordination.
You will collaborate closely with correctional officers, providers, and external partners to coordinate off‑site referrals, manage hospital transfers, and communicate effectively about patient needs while maintaining security and confidentiality.
Your responsibilities will include monitoring quality metrics, participating in audits and chart reviews, addressing incident reports, and contributing to continuous improvement initiatives that support regulatory compliance and risk reduction.
